Be a TERRIFIC Citizen
and Earn a Free Bike

TERRIFIC kids can receive a reconditioned bike, free, for doing good deeds.

Rockville is giving away free bicycles in 2017 to students in grades one through five, and all those kids need to do to get one is to prove they’re a TERRIFIC citizen — Trustworthy, Earnest, Respectful, Responsible, Involved, Fair, Industrious and Caring.

To be eligible, students must have a sponsor to monitor their progress fulfilling six out of 16 “good deeds,” such as perfect attendance in school for one month, volunteering with a charity, picking up litter in a public place, or helping someone who is sick or elderly.

All successful participants receive a certificate for taking part and are invited to attend the Rockville Mayor and Council meeting, Monday, May 1, at 7 p.m. Awardees receive their reconditioned bikes and new helmets at a special event, 10 a.m.-noon and 1-3 p.m., Sunday, May 21, hosted by Rockville Bike Hub.

Bike donations will be received from 11 a.m.-1 p.m. on Saturday, March 18 at the Glenview Mansion parking lot, 603 Edmonston Drive. For more details, email rockvillebikehub@gmail.com or visit www.rockvillebikehub.org.
